DeepSeek Invests 140M RMB in Unitree Robotics to Advance Embodied AI Integration
量子位 · wechat · 2026-08-07
Unitree Robotics recently announced the strategic placement results for its STAR Market IPO, revealing that DeepSeek (the parent company of the AI model firm) invested approximately 141 million RMB for a 2.31% stake. This move marks a deep capital and industrial alignment between leading AI model and embodied intelligence companies.
The two companies will jointly advance R&D in embodied intelligence, combining large models with humanoid robots. Unitree will prioritize DeepSeek for robotic hardware solutions, while DeepSeek will provide technical support in model architecture and computing clusters.
Additionally, the IPO prospectus disclosed DeepSeek's ownership structure, revealing that founder Liang Wenfeng maintains absolute control with a combined 99.7207% equity stake.
